Job Overview Under the direction of clinical supervision and the Radiologist, performs radiographic procedures that follow radiological standards in a safe, accurate and timely manner which are necessary to allow the radiologist and/or physician to make a radiological diagnosis. Performs a variety of technical procedures requiring independent judgement, ingenuity and initiative. Assumes responsibility for designated areas and/or procedures as required. Maintains and monitors department supplies. Continuously strives to develop/improve relationships with all customers. Actively participates in department quality improvement/assurance. Job Description Minimum Qualifications: Graduate of approved School of Radiological Technology. Certification granted by the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T). Licensed by the Massachusetts Radiation Control Board. Basic Life Support (BLS) Certification. Duties and Responsibilities: Follows hospital protocol for exam routines and produces quality studies in an efficient, timely manner. Is competent to operate all equipment in the department or has requested training in specific areas. Completes administrative portion of procedure; tech edit, escort patient, clean and prepare room. Completes the procedure in an effective and efficient manner, i.e. processes film, provides appropriate feedback to patient, clean room, tech edit, etc. Lead markers visible on every film so that the radiographed anatomical area is correctly identified. Provides lowest possible radiation exposure to staff, patients and families according to ALARA guidelines. Physical Requirements: Ability to transport patients from wheelchair or patient slide board to table. Ability to move portable x-ray machine to examination site. Ability to lift 30-35 pounds with assistance using appropriate body mechanics. Ability to wear protective lead aprons and lead gloves during examinations. Requires manual dexterity using fine hand manipulation to operate radiology equipment. Hearing and visual acuity sufficient to perform examinations; observe patients, read monitors and documents, and hear audible equipment alarms.
